Say: O my Lord! if Thou shouldst make me see what they are threatened with: 93 My Lord, then do not place me among the wrongdoing people." 94 And verily We are Able to show thee that which We have promised them. 95 Repel evil with what is best, We are well aware of the things they say, 96 And pray: "My Lord! I seek Your refuge from the suggestions of the evil ones; 97 and I take refuge in Thee, O my Lord, lest they attend me.' 98 (They shall persist in their deeds) until when death comes to anyone of them he will say: "My Lord, send me back to the world 99 that I have left behind. I am likely to do good." Nay, it is merely a word that he is uttering. There is a barrier behind all of them (who are dead) until the Day when they will be raised up. 100 Then, when the Trumpet is blown, there will be no kinship among them that Day, nor will they ask of one another. 101 If the side of ones good deeds weighs heavier on a scale, he will have everlasting happiness, 102 And he whose balances shall be light - these are they who have lost themselves; in Hell they are abiders. 103 The Fire will burn their faces, and they will therein grin, with their lips displaced. 104 (It will be said): Were not My revelations recited unto you, and then ye used to deny them? 105 They will say: Our Lord! Our evil fortune conquered us, and we were erring folk. 106 O our Lord! Take us out of it; then if we return (to evil) surely we shall be unjust. 107 Allah will say: "Away from Me; stay where you are and do not address Me. 108 Among My worshipers there were a party who said: "Lord, we believed. Forgive us and have mercy on us: You are the Best of the merciful." 109 But you took them for a mockery until they made you forget My remembrance and you used to laugh at them. 110 I have rewarded them this Day for their steadfastness, and it is they who have triumphed." 111 He will ask, "How many years did you stay on earth?" 112 They shall say, 'We have tarried a day, or part of a day; ask the numberers!' 113 He will say, "You only stayed for a little while, if only you knew. 114 Then did you think that We created you uselessly and that to Us you would not be returned?" 115 So Exalted be Allah, the True King, La ilaha illa Huwa (none has the right to be worshipped but He), the Lord of the Supreme Throne! 116 And whosoever calls upon another god with God, whereof he has no proof, his reckoning is with his Lord; surely the unbelievers shall not prosper. 117 And say thou: my Lord! forgive and have mercy, and Thou art the Best of the merciful ones. 118
God Almighty has spoken the truth.
End of Surah: The Believers (Al-Mu' minoon). Sent down in Mecca after The Prophets (Al-Anbyaa') before Prostration (Al-Sajdah)
